How does Christ's work prepare a way for believers?

Christ's work prepares a way for believers by securing their salvation and assuring their future ascension.

The completed work of Christ is foundational for the believer's assurance of salvation and final glorification. As detailed in Ephesians 4:8-10, through His ascension, Christ demonstrated His authority to lead His people, who were once captive to sin, into freedom. He provides the gifts necessary for spiritual growth and service in His kingdom, thereby equipping His church. Moreover, His mission ensures that all who are elect, those chosen by the Father, will ultimately be raised with Him at the last day, as affirmed in John 6:40. Believers can rest in the confidence that their place with Christ is secured not by their deeds but by His grace and intercession as He sits at the right hand of the Father.
Scripture References: Ephesians 4:8-10, John 6:40, Matthew 1:21
